J.T. v. IN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ES CORP.

No. 01 Civ. 841(GEL).

213 F.Supp.2d 390 (2002)

J.T., Plaintiff, v. IN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ES CORPORATION, Defendant.

United States District Court, S.D. New York.

July 31,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Timothy N. Seward, Potomac, Maryland, for Plaintiff.

John Houston Pope, Epstein, Becker & Green, L.L.P., New York City, for Defendant.


OPINION AND ORDER

LYNCH, District Judge.

Plaintiff J.T. brought this action against defendant International Business Machines Corporation ("IBM") alleging violations of the Americans with Disabilities Act, 42 U.S.C. § 12101 et seq.; the Civil Rights Act of 1866, 42 U.S.C. § 1981; the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 ("ERISA"), 29 U.S.C. § 1001 et seq.; and the New York Human Rights Law ("NYHRL"), N.Y.
